]> git.kaiwu.me - njs.git/commitdiff
Removed dead store assignment after 1c729f765cfb.
authorDmitry Volyntsev <xeioex@nginx.com>
Tue, 7 Jul 2020 12:23:47 +0000 (12:23 +0000)
committerDmitry Volyntsev <xeioex@nginx.com>
Tue, 7 Jul 2020 12:23:47 +0000 (12:23 +0000)
Found by Clang static analyzer.

src/njs_string.c

index 27f76f9f1ad9d24132bc817232b4369122489812..e9e354122b485f040fb54647d2936cb240f15a1d 100644 (file)
@@ -3631,7 +3631,7 @@ njs_string_prototype_replace(njs_vm_t *vm, njs_value_t *args, njs_uint_t nargs,
 
     r = njs_cpymem(r, string.start, p - string.start);
     r = njs_cpymem(r, ret_string.start, ret_string.size);
-    r = njs_cpymem(r, p + s.size, string.size - s.size - (p - string.start));
+    memcpy(r, p + s.size, string.size - s.size - (p - string.start));
 
     return NJS_OK;
 }